Get 50% Discount Offer 26 Days
Contact Info
306, 3rd Floor, Kumar Primus, Swami Vivekanand Nagar, Lakshmi Nagar, Wanowrie, Pune, Maharashtra 411013
+91 7559436583
info@anikaayintegration.com
Get StartedRecommended Services
Supported Scripts
WordPress
Hubspot
Joomla
Drupal
Wix
Shopify
Magento
Typeo3
GitLab Glimpse: Amplifying Collaboration
GitLab Glimpse: Amplifying Collaboration
Introduction:
In the field of software development, teamwork is essential to the creation of successful projects. GitLab is one of the most well-liked and reliable version control systems, and they play a crucial part in facilitating effective teamwork. GitLab is a platform that offers version control, issue tracking, continuous integration, and more. All of these features are intended to improve cooperation and speed up the development process. We’ll look at features and Advantages of GitLab in this blog post to help you see why it’s the preferred option for developers and businesses all around the world.
Getting Started with GitLab
GitLab is a web-based Git repository manager that allows developers to host, manage, and collaborate on their codebases. Its user-friendly interface and comprehensive features make it accessible to both individuals and large enterprises alike. Whether you’re working on a personal project or coordinating with a team spread across the globe, GitLab offers the tools you need to enhance your development workflow.
A Unified Platform for Development: One of the most significant advantages of GitLab is its all-in-one nature. Unlike some other version control systems, GitLab provides a seamless experience by integrating various development tools into a single platform. This integration enables teams to manage their projects efficiently without having to juggle multiple tools, enhancing productivity and reducing friction in the development cycle.
How does GitLab streamline collaboration?
GitLab’s collaborative features enable multiple developers to work on the same project simultaneously. With the help of branches, developers can create separate copies of the codebase to work on specific features or bug fixes. The merge request functionality allows team members to review and discuss proposed changes before they are integrated into the main codebase, ensuring that the quality and stability of the project are maintained.
Continuous Integration Made Easy
Continuous Integration (CI) and Continuous Deployment (CD) are crucial practices in modern software development. GitLab seamlessly incorporates CI/CD pipelines into the development process, empowering developers to automate the build, test, and deployment phases.
How does GitLab simplify CI/CD?
GitLab’s built-in CI/CD pipelines allow developers to define, manage, and execute their automated workflows with ease. These pipelines can be customized to run tests, build artifacts, and deploy applications automatically. With proper CI/CD implementation, teams can significantly reduce the time taken from writing code to deploying it to production, resulting in faster and more reliable releases.
Enhanced Issue Tracking and Project Management
Beyond version control and CI/CD, GitLab provides robust issue tracking and project management tools. These features allow developers and teams to keep track of bugs, feature requests, and other tasks related to the project.
Advantages of GitLab:
Collaboration across the Board: GitLab offers a platform that combines version control, issue tracking, CI/CD, and project management, encouraging effective teamwork.
Streamlined Development Workflow: GitLab facilitates collaboration and makes it simple for developers to work on the same project at the same time with tools like branches and merge requests.
Integrated CI/CD: GitLab’s in-built pipelines for CI/CD automate testing and deployment, resulting in quicker and more dependable releases.
Improved Project Management: GitLab provides strong issue tracking and project management capabilities to support teams in remaining structured and task-focused.
User-Friendly Interface: GitLab’s user-friendly design makes it simple for developers of all skill levels to use, promoting speedy productivity.
Conclusion:
In conclusion, GitLab has proven itself to be a powerful and versatile platform that caters to the needs of developers and organizations of all sizes. With its emphasis on collaboration, seamless CI/CD integration, and efficient project management, GitLab has become a game-changer in the world of software development. By choosing GitLab, teams can unlock the potential for faster, more efficient, and successful software projects.
Note:
It is essential to stay up-to-date with the latest releases and security updates of any technology, including GitLab, to ensure the best experience and protect against vulnerabilities. Always refer to official documentation and community resources for the most accurate and current information.